GVI ISSUER

The iShares Intermediate Government/Credit Bond ETF (GVI) is managed by BlackRock, one of the world's largest and most renowned asset management companies. Established to track the Bloomberg U.S. Intermediate Government/Credit Bond Index, GVI focuses on providing investors with exposure to U.S. dollar-denominated U.S. Treasury bonds, government-related bonds, and investment-grade U.S. corporate bonds with maturities between one and ten years. BlackRock utilizes a representative sampling indexing strategy to manage the fund, seeking to replicate the index's performance closely. With a commitment to low-cost investing and efficient portfolio management, BlackRock has become a trusted name in the ETF industry, offering investors a diversified fixed income option through GVI.

GVI SECTOR

The iShares Intermediate Government/Credit Bond ETF (GVI) is primarily focused on the fixed-income sector. This ETF seeks to track the Bloomberg U.S. Intermediate Government/Credit Bond Index, which includes U.S. dollar-denominated U.S. Treasury bonds, government-related bonds, and investment-grade U.S. corporate bonds with maturities ranging from one to ten years. A significant portion of the index is represented by U.S. Treasury securities, making GVI an attractive choice for investors seeking stable income and a relatively low-risk profile. However, it's essential to note that the ETF may invest up to 10% of its assets in futures, options, and swaps contracts to help track the index effectively.

GVI EXPOSURE

The iShares Intermediate Government/Credit Bond ETF (GVI) primarily seeks to replicate the performance of the Bloomberg U.S. Intermediate Government/Credit Bond Index. This ETF offers investors exposure to a diverse range of U.S. dollar-denominated fixed-income securities, including U.S. Treasury bonds, government-related bonds, and investment-grade corporate bonds, with remaining maturities greater than one year but less than ten years. As of February 28, 2023, the index comprised 5,744 issues, with a substantial portion represented by U.S. Treasury securities. GVI provides a convenient avenue for investors looking to gain exposure to the intermediate-term segment of the U.S. bond market.
